why i am getting this " Document type: res.users, Operation: read" error, eventhough i have given access permissions to the user?

I have developed small module to make relation with product manager and partner in odoo-8 (this is my need). I have inherited "res.partner" and added "'user_ids':fields.one2many('res.users','res_partner_id','Users', readonly=True)," filed. I have inhrited "res.users" and added "'res_partner_id':fields.many2one('res.partner','Partner'),". It's working fine.

 

I duplicated sales manager group and removed all inherited groups. I have added some Rules to this new group.

object :sale.order.line   rule:[('product_id.product_tmpl_id.product_manager.res_partner_id.id','=',user.res_partner_id.id)]
object :sale.order  rule:[('order_line.product_id.product_tmpl_id.product_manager.res_partner_id.id','=',user.res_partner_id.id)]
object :product.product   rule:[('product_tmpl_id.product_manager.res_partner_id.id','=',user.res_partner_id.id)]
object :product.template  rule:[('product_manager.res_partner_id.id','=',user.res_partner_id.id)]
object :res.users         rule:[('res_partner_id.id','=',user.res_partner_id.id)].

I have given this group to a user. When i login with this user credentials and try to create invoice for sales order, then it is showing doument error for (product.product, read) and (res.users, read ). I can deliver the product with this user credentials, but unable to creating a invoice for sales order. I have added all access rights(read, write, create, delete) for product.produc and res.users model to this group. Can any one help me please.

Your rules states that a user can only read any user whose res_partner_id is the same as the login user's res_partner_id (assuming that you set the rules for Read as well).  So, there may be cases where a record (e.g. product) is created or updated by user that does not falls into that criteria.  AFAIK, putting domain on res.users via Record Rules is not a good idea.  It is better to use domain in views so that the filtering is localized.

Thank you Ivan. That product created by the user itself who log in to system. I have removed record rule on the res.users model. Now user can able to create invoice. But it is showing (document type: "product.product", read) wiazrd when the user click on "create invoice" button of the sales order . It's not stop the user from creating the invoice, user can able to create the invoice. Can you please tell me why this error showing?.

Ivan

@samba, it is most probably still caused by access configuration. First, make sure that the user have access control list to read that product.product or any models that is related to product.product. Next, make sure that there is no Record Rules that prevented the user from reading the given product.product or underlying models. Easy way to check is to go to a menu that shows Products, and see if this user can display the products used in sale.order in Form View. If the user can view the products, then maybe the error is somewhere else. If the user cannot view the product, then it is most probably access configuration (either access control or record rules). Either way, it is better if you can provide the log that correspond to that error.
